1. Which memory cards are compatible with Xiaomi

Not all microSDs work equally well with Xiaomi smartphones, and the manufacturer recommends using UHS-I (U1/U3) or A1/A2 cards for optimal read/write speeds.

  • ๐Ÿ”น Volume: 32GB to 1TB (maximum model-dependent - see table below) Cards less than 16GB may not be supported.
  • ๐Ÿ”น Speed class: minimum Class 10 (U1) videotape 4K. For apps better A2 (Accelerated work with small files).
  • ๐Ÿ”น Format: exFAT (recommended for cards) >32 GB) or FAT32 (map โ‰ค32GB). NTFS not supported by default.
  • ๐Ÿ”น Brands: SanDisk Ultra, Samsung EVO Plus, Kingston Canvas โ€“ Verified variants with no compatibility issues.

โš ๏ธ Attention: Format maps SDXC (usually >64GB requires formatting in exFAT, otherwise the smartphone will not see the full volume. 9A) Can not support cards with a volume of more than 256 GB.

2. Where is the memory card slot located

The slot's location depends on the Xiaomi model, and in most cases it's combined with a tray for the game. SIM-maps, but there are exceptions:

  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Hybrid slot: Used instead of the second SIM-cards (e.g., in Redmi Note 11 or POCO M5). When installing a microSD, you will have to abandon the second one. SIM.
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Dedicated slot: Separate connector for microSD + two-way SIM-maps (e.g. in the POCO X4 GT or Redmi K50).
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 No slot: Flagship models (Xiaomi) 12/13/14, Mix 4) Do not support expansion of memory.

To find the slot:

  1. Turn the smartphone down with the screen.
  2. Look for a tray on the left or top edge (near volume buttons or USB-C connector).
  3. On some models (for example, Black Shark) the slot is hidden under a removable cover.

How to open a tray without a paper clip?
If you don't have a tool to extract, use an unbended stationery brace or a thin needle. Put it in the hole before you click -- don't put too much effort into it so you don't break the mechanism.

3. Step-by-step instruction: how to insert a memory card

The microSD installation process takes less than a minute, but requires care.

  1. Turn off the device. While many models support hot replacement, it's best to turn off the smartphone to avoid recognition failures.
  2. Insert the paper clip into the tray hole and carefully remove it. On some models (for example, the POCO F4), the tray is pushed out with effort - don't be afraid, this is normal.
  3. Put the microSD card in the slot with metal contacts down. On hybrid trays, it is usually placed on top of the nano-SIM (if used).
  4. Insert the tray back before you click. Make sure it sits flat - skewings can lead to poor contact.
  5. Turn on your smartphone. In 10 to 30 seconds, you'll notice a new drive.

โš ๏ธ Note: If the card is not determined after installation, check:

  • ๐Ÿ”Œ Correct orientation (contacts should be directed to the back cover of the smartphone).
  • ๐Ÿ› ๏ธ No contamination in the slot (wipe the card contacts with a dry napkin).
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Compatibility of the model (e.g. Xiaomi) 11T Pro does not support microSD).

4. Memory card formatting in Xiaomi

A new card or one previously used on another device may require formatting. Xiaomi offers two options:

  • ๐Ÿ“ As a portable storage: The card is used for photos, music, documents. Files remain accessible when connected to a PC.
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 As internal memory: The card becomes part of the system (you can install applications) and once formatted in this mode, the card will not be used on other devices without complete cleaning.

To format the map:

  1. Go to the Settings โ†’ Storage โ†’ [Map Name].
  2. Click Format and select the mode:
  3. For portable storage, choose FAT32 (up to 32 GB) or exFAT (over 32 GB).
  4. For internal memory, select Internal Storage โ€“ the system will automatically format the card to ext4.

โš ๏ธ Attention: On some firmware MIUI (especially global) formatting as internal memory may not be available, in which case manual formatting via ADB:

adb shell sm set-force-adoptable true


adb shell sm partition disk:179,64 private

Replace 179.64 with the current parameters of your card (you can find them through the command adb shell sm list-disks).

5.Setting up the card as internal memory

Using microSD as an internal storage device allows you to install apps and games directly on it, but there are some nuances:

  • โšก Speed: Even maps A2 They're slower than the internal memory. Expect slowdowns when you start heavy applications.
  • ๐Ÿ“ฆ Data portability: The system will automatically offer to transfer some files to the map, but not all applications support this feature.
  • ๐Ÿ”’ Encryption: The card is encrypted and becomes unusable on other devices.

To set up the card as an internal memory:

  1. After formatting in Internal Storage mode, wait until the process is complete (it can take 5-10 minutes).
  2. Go to Settings โ†’ Applications โ†’ [Select App] โ†’ Storage.
  3. Click Change and select a memory card (the option is not available for all applications).

If the card was previously working, but Suddenly stopped defining:

  1. Try it on another device (for example, in a laptop through a card reader).
  2. Wipe the contacts of the card and the smartphone slot with an alcohol napkin.
  3. Update the MIUI firmware - in older versions there are bugs with support for exFAT.

What to do if your smartphone says โ€œMap damagedโ€
This can mean both a physical malfunction and a software failure. Try: 1. Connect the card to a PC and run the check through chkdsk [disk letter]: /f (Windows). 2. Format the card in FAT32 using the SD Formatter utility. 3. If nothing helps, the card is likely to fail (microSD average life is 3-5 years in heavy use).

8 How to safely remove the memory card

Misremoving a microSD can cause data loss or damage to the file system.

  1. Open the notification bar and click on the Safe Extract icon (if it appears after connecting the card).
  2. If there is no icon, go to Settings โ†’ Storage โ†’ [Map Name] โ†’ Extract.
  3. Wait for the notification You can remove the card.
  4. Use a paper clip to retrieve the tray.

โš ๏ธ Note: If you remove the card during the:

  • ๐Ÿ“ธ Video or photo recordings โ€“ the file will be corrupted.
  • ๐Ÿ”„ Data transfer โ€“ the process will be interrupted and files may be lost.
  • ๐Ÿ“ฑ Application updates โ€“ possible malfunctions in the work of programs.

Frequently asked questions

Can I use a memory card as internal memory on all Xiaomi models?
No, this feature is dependent on firmware and hardware constraints. For example, on Xiaomi 11 Lite NE and many devices with MIUI 13+, the option may not be available, and some budget models (for example, Redmi A1) do not support this mode.
Why did the card become slower after formatting as internal memory?
This is normal: when formatting in ext4, encryption is turned on, and the read/write speed is limited by the card controller. Class A1 cards lose up to 30% of performance in this mode, so it is better to use internal memory for applications.
Can I transfer WhatsApp to a memory card?
WhatsApp does not support external storage, but you can transfer media files (photos, videos, voice messages) through chat settings: Three dots โ†’ Media, links and documents โ†’ Save incoming media files โ†’ Device memory โ†’ SD card.
How to check the speed of a memory card in Xiaomi?
Install the app A1 SD Bench or AndroBench from Google Play. Run a read/write test. Normal scores for a map A2: ๐Ÿ“Š Reading: 80-150MB/s ๐Ÿ“Š Record: 30-80 MB/s If the speed is below 10 MB/s, the card is likely fake or worn out.
What to do if your smartphone says โ€œread-only mapโ€?
This means that the card is locked from the recording. Check: Physical Lock switch on the microSD adapter (if any). File system - NTFS or corrupted FAT32 can cause this error. Viruses (scan the card on the PC with antivirus). If nothing helps, format the card in exFAT via the PC.
